Property Description
Welcome to 5186 Torwood Ct in Blacklick Estates which is in Groveport-Madison Schools, just off Noe Bixby Rd & near Nafzger Park. With a convenient location close to highways & local amenities, this renovated ranch is move in ready. The entry level features a living room, dining area, updated kitchen w/ new cabinets, butcher block counters & stainless steel appliances, 3 bedrooms, and a well-appointed full hallway bath. The unfinished basement provides plenty of additional storage & laundry hookups.
